Refresh stale or drifting learnings and pattern docs in docs/solutions/ by reviewing, updating, consolidating, replacing, or deleting them against the current codebase. Use after refactors, migrations, dependency upgrades, or when a retrieved learning feels outdated or wrong. Also use when reviewing docs/solutions/ for accuracy, when a recently solved problem contradicts an existing learning, when pattern docs no longer reflect current code, or when multiple docs seem to cover the same topic and might benefit from consolidation.

How to install

Free

Manual install (2 steps)

mkdir -p ~/.claude/skills/gh-compound-refresh
curl -L https://claudskills.com/skills/gh-compound-refresh/SKILL.md \
  -o ~/.claude/skills/gh-compound-refresh/SKILL.md

Or just download SKILL.md directly and drop it into ~/.claude/skills/gh-compound-refresh/. Claude Code auto-discovers it on next session.

Skills live at ~/.claude/skills/gh-compound-refresh/SKILL.md on macOS/Linux, or %USERPROFILE%\.claude\skills\gh-compound-refresh\SKILL.md on Windows. See the full install guide for step-by-step instructions.

What is a Claude Code skill and how does the gh:compound-refresh skill fit in?
A Claude Code skill is a SKILL.md file that lives under ~/.claude/skills/<name>/ and tells the Claude Code CLI agent how to perform a specific task (instructions, prompts, allowed tools). Skills are auto-discovered at session start. gh:compound-refresh is one of 67,000+ skills indexed in the open ClaudSkills catalog, classified under the Engineering category.
